Improvement The Accuracy of Convolutional Neural Network with Using Undersampling Method on Unbalanced Credit Card Dataset
DOI:
https://doi.org/10.59395/ijadis.v5i2.1333Keywords:
Credit Card Fraud Detection, Convolutional Neural Network , CNN, Deep learning, Undersampling, Minority class, Class ImbalanceAbstract
In this study, we address the challenge of imbalanced data in credit card fraud detection by proposing a novel approach that leverages Convolutional Neural Networks (CNNs) and undersampling techniques. The imbalance in the dataset, typical of real-world financial transactions, often leads to biased models favoring the majority class. To mitigate this, we employ undersampling to balance the classes, thereby enhancing the CNN's ability to learn from minority instances crucial for fraud detection. Our method is validated on a large unbalanced credit card dataset, demonstrating significant improvements in accuracy compared to traditional CNN models trained on imbalanced data. We evaluate our approach using standard performance metrics, including precision, recall, and F1-score, showcasing its effectiveness in accurately identifying fraudulent transactions while minimizing false positives. Furthermore, we pro-vide insights into the CNN's decision-making process through visualization techniques, shedding light on its ability to discern fraudulent patterns within the data. Our findings highlight the importance of addressing class imbalance in fraud detection tasks and underscore the efficacy of undersampling in enhancing the performance of deep learning models, particularly CNNs, in handling imbalanced datasets.
Downloads
References
A. M. Babu, and A. Pratap, "Credit Card Fraud Detection Using Deep Learning", 2020 IEEE Recent Advances in Intelligent Computational Systems (RAICS), December 03-05,2020, Trivandrum. https://doi.org/10.1109/RAICS51191.2020.9332497
Z. Zhang, Z. Zhang, X. Zhang, L. Wang, and P. Wang, "A Model Based on Convolutional Neural Network for Online Transaction Fraud Detection" , Hindawi Security and Communication Networks Volume 2018, Article ID 5680264. https://doi.org/10.1155/2018/5680264
K. Fu, D. Cheng, Y. Tu, and L. Zhang, "Credit Card Fraud Detection Using Convolutional Neural Networks", ICONIP 2016, Part III, LNCS 9949, pp. 483-490, 2016. DOI: 10.1007/978-3-319-46675-0 53. https://doi.org/10.1007/978-3-319-46675-0
G. Nie, W. Rowe, L.Zhang, Y. Tian, and Y. Shi, "Credit Card Churn Forecasting by Logistic Regression and Decision Tree", Elsevier, Volume 38, Issue 12, November-December 2011, pp. 15273-15285, 2011. https://doi.org/10.1016/j.eswa.2011.06.028
N. Bouther, A. Elomri, N. Abghour, K. Moussaid, and M. Rida, "A Review of Credit Card Fraud Detection Using Machine Learning Techniques", 2020 5th International Conference on Cloud Computing and Artificial Intelligence: Technologies and Applications (CloudTech), IEEE, Marrakesh, Morocco, 02 March 2021. https://doi.org/10.1109/CloudTech49835.2020.9365916
Z. S. Rubaidi, B. B. Ammar, and M. B. Aouicha, "Fraud Detection Using Large-scale Imbalance Dataset", International Journal on Artificial Intelligence ToolsVol. 31, No. 8 (2022) 2250037. https://doi.org/10.1142/S0218213022500373
N. Abdelhamid, A. Padmavathy, D. Peebles, F. Thabtah, and D. Goulder-Horobin, "Data Imbalance in Autism Pre-Diagnosis Classification Systems: An Experimental Study", Journal of Information & Knowledge Management, Vol. 19, No. 01, 2040014 (2020), 2020. https://doi.org/10.1142/S0219649220400146
F. Alahmari, " A Comparison of Resampling Techniques for Medical Data Using Machine Learning", Journal of Information & Knowledge ManagementVol. 19, No. 01, 2040016 (2020), 2020. https://doi.org/10.1142/S021964922040016X
T. Sharmin, F. D. Troia, K. Potika, and M. Stamp, "Convolutional Neural Networks for Image Spam Detection", arXiv:2204.01710v1 [cs.CV] 2 Apr 2022, 2022.
O. Voican, "Credit Card Fraud Detection using Deep Learning Techniques", Informatica Economic? vol. 25, no. 1/2021.
https://doi.org/10.24818/issn14531305/25.1.2021.06
M. A. Al-Shabi, " Credit Card Fraud Detection Using Autoencoder Model in Unbalanced Datasets", Journal of Advances in Mathematics and Computer Science, 33(5): 1-16, 2019; Article no.JAMCS.51106, ISSN: 2456-9968. https://doi.org/10.9734/jamcs/2019/v33i530192
Y. LeCun, Y. Bengio, and G. Hinton, "Deep Learning", vol. 521, Nature, London, 27 May, 2015, pp. 436-444. https://doi.org/10.1038/nature14539
J. Han, M. Kamber, and J. Pei, " Data Mining: Concepts and Techniques", Third Edition, 2011.
Downloads
Published
Issue
Section
License
Copyright (c) 2024 Kyi Pyar

This work is licensed under a Creative Commons Attribution-ShareAlike 4.0 International License.